AGD-0182
- CAS No.: 1835700-14-5
- Formula:C38H63N9O7
- Molecular Weight:757.96
IUPAC Name: (2S,3S)-N-((3R,4S,5S)-1-((S)-2-((1R,2R)-3-(((S)-1-amino-1-oxo-3-phenylpropan-2-yl)amino)-1-methoxy-2-methyl-3-oxopropyl)pyrrolidin-1-yl)-3-methoxy-5-methyl-1-oxoheptan-4-yl)-3-azido-N-methyl-2-((S)-3-methyl-2-(methylamino)butanamido)butanamide
InChIKey: TYROHBPOIIUEQF-HFQNRHNCSA-N
SMILES: CN[C@@H](C(C)C)C(N[C@@H]([C@H](C)N=[N+]=[N-])C(N(C)[C@@H]([C@@H](C)CC)[C@@H](CC(N1[C@@H](CCC1)[C@H](OC)[C@@H](C)C(N[C@H](C(N)=O)CC2=CC=CC=C2)=O)=O)OC)=O)=O
Biological Activity: AGD-0182 is a microtubule disrupting agent. AGD-0182 is a synthetic analogue of the naturally occurring tubulin-binding molecule Dolastatin 10[1]. AGD-0182 is a click chemistry reagent, it contains an Azide group and can undergo copper-catalyzed azide-alkyne cycloaddition reaction (CuAAc) with molecules containing Alkyne groups. It can also undergo strain-promoted alkyne-azide cycloaddition (SPAAC) reactions with molecules containing DBCO or BCN groups.
